Calories in 1 tortilla (28 g) Flour Tortillas (Fajita Size)?

1 tortilla (28 g) Flour Tortillas (Fajita Size) is 80 calories.

Are you a fan of fajitas? Have you ever wondered how many calories are in the flour tortilla you use for your fajitas? One tortilla (28 g) Flour Tortillas (Fajita Size) contains around 80 calories.

Apart from calories, let's see what else is in Flour Tortillas (Fajita Size). Each tortilla contains 14g of carbohydrates, 2g of protein, 1.5g of fat, and 1g of fiber.

Carbohydrates in Flour Tortilla (Fajita Size)

Each Flour Tortilla (Fajita Size) contains 14g of carbohydrates. Carbohydrates are important as they provide energy to perform daily activities. However, it is important to limit the intake of simple carbohydrates found in sugary foods and opt for complex carbohydrates from whole grains, fruits, and vegetables.

Protein in Flour Tortilla (Fajita Size)

Each Flour Tortilla (Fajita Size) contains 2g of protein. Protein is essential for building and repairing tissues and muscles. However, Flour Tortillas (Fajita Size) alone are not a good source of protein. One can pair it with protein-rich foods like beans, chicken, or fish to make it a balanced meal.

Fat in Flour Tortilla (Fajita Size)

Each Flour Tortilla (Fajita Size) contains 1.5g of fat. While fat is important for the body, it is crucial to keep a check on the type of fat consumed. Saturated and trans fats found in fried foods and processed snacks can increase the risk of heart diseases. One can opt for healthier fats like those found in nuts, seeds, and avocados.

Fiber in Flour Tortilla (Fajita Size)

Each Flour Tortilla (Fajita Size) contains 1g of fiber. Fiber is important for maintaining digestive health and keeping the bowel movements regular. While Flour Tortillas (Fajita Size) do contain some fiber, it is important to consume fiber-rich foods like fruits, vegetables, and whole grains for optimal health benefits.

Sodium in Flour Tortilla (Fajita Size)

Each Flour Tortilla (Fajita Size) contains around 110mg of sodium. Sodium is important for maintaining fluid balance in the body. However, excess sodium intake can lead to high blood pressure and other health problems. It is important to limit the intake of processed foods that are high in sodium.

Sugar in Flour Tortilla (Fajita Size)

Each Flour Tortilla (Fajita Size) contains less than 1g of sugar. Sugar is a type of carbohydrate that provides energy to the body. While Flour Tortillas (Fajita Size) do contain some sugar, it is important to limit the intake of added sugars found in processed foods and drinks.

Vitamins in Flour Tortilla (Fajita Size)

While Flour Tortillas (Fajita Size) do not contain significant amounts of vitamins, they do provide small amounts of thiamin, niacin, riboflavin, and folate. These B vitamins play important roles in maintaining the health of the nervous system, skin, and digestive system.

Minerals in Flour Tortilla (Fajita Size)

Flour Tortillas (Fajita Size) contain small amounts of minerals like calcium, iron, magnesium, and phosphorus. These minerals are important for maintaining strong bones, healthy blood cells, and normal nerve and muscle function.

Five Frequently Asked Questions About Flour Tortillas

1. How many calories are in a flour tortilla?

One flour tortilla (fajita size, 28g) contains approximately 80 calories.

2. Are flour tortillas good for you?

Flour tortillas can be part of a healthy diet as they are a good source of carbohydrates and can be used to create balanced meals. However, they are high in calories and can contribute to weight gain if consumed in excess.

3. Can I eat flour tortillas if I have a gluten intolerance?

No, flour tortillas contain wheat flour and are not suitable for individuals with gluten intolerance or celiac disease. There are gluten-free tortilla options available made with alternative flours such as corn or rice flour.

4. How should I store flour tortillas?

Flour tortillas should be stored in an airtight container or plastic bag in the refrigerator to keep them fresh for longer. They can also be frozen for up to three months.

5. What are some ways to use flour tortillas in cooking?

Flour tortillas can be used to create a variety of dishes such as quesadillas, burritos, wraps, and tacos. They can be stuffed with vegetables, protein, and sauces to make a complete, flavorful meal.

Nutritional Values of 1 tortilla (28 g) Flour Tortillas (Fajita Size)

UnitValue
Calories (kcal)80 kcal
Fat (g)2 g
Carbs (g)13 g
Protein (g)2 g

Calorie breakdown: 23% fat, 67% carbs, 10% protein
